Merge pull request 'better_display_on_small_screens' (#24) from better_display_on_small_screens into master

Reviewed-on: https://git.rz.ens.wtf/Klub-RZ/metis/pulls/24
This commit is contained in:
tomate 2022-07-26 00:46:41 +02:00
commit c7605f42ba

View file

@ -32,6 +32,18 @@
const params = new URL(document.location).searchParams.getAll('c');
const headers = mobile
? {
left: 'title',
center: 'prev,today,next',
right: 'dayGridMonth,timeGridWeek,timeGridDay,listWeek'
}
: {
left: 'prev,next today',
center: 'title',
right: 'dayGridMonth,timeGridWeek,timeGridDay,listWeek'
};
let calendar;
let options = writable({
@ -46,13 +58,7 @@
],
locale: frLocale,
allDayContent: '',
headerToolbar: {
left: mobile ? false : 'prev,next today',
center: 'title',
right: mobile
? 'prev,today,next dayGridMonth,timeGridWeek,timeGridDay,listWeek'
: 'dayGridMonth,timeGridWeek,timeGridDay,listWeek'
},
headerToolbar: headers,
height: '100%',
schedulerLicenseKey: 'CC-Attribution-NonCommercial-NoDerivatives',
nowIndicator: true,
@ -142,6 +148,11 @@
margin-bottom: 0 !important;
}
:global(.fc-toolbar-chunk:not(:last-child)) {
margin-bottom: 0.25em;
}
@media (max-width: 765px) {
:global(.fc-header-toolbar) {
flex-direction: column;